San Diego plans to crack down on Cannabis ads , especially billboards
San Diego officials say they plan to crack down on marijuana advertising, particularly the billboard ads that have become increasingly common with recreational use of the drug now legal in California. Legislation proposed by City Councilman Chris Cate aims to keep marijuana billboard ads out of areas where young people congregate and to prevent illegal marijuana businesses from advertising anywhere. Marijuana skeptics fear ‘de facto legalization’ in the states
The Trump administration’s stance, as directed by Attorney General Jeff Sessions, came even as cannabis advocates made inroads across several states. New Jersey is widely expected to legalize cannabis for adult use by the end of the year. State lawmakers in Pennsylvania and New York have kicked off efforts to put recreational use on the books as well. What is CBD? And why is the cannabis-derived ingredient on the rise for wellness products?
If you only know three letters associated with cannabis, they’re probably T-H-C. But there’s another term on the rise: CBD. CBD, one of the more than 100 chemicals in cannabis, is emerging as a popular wellness ingredient.
